About Nils J. Flodén
Nils J. Flodén is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Inorganic Chemistry and Biotechnology, having authored 7 papers that have together received 421 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Sulfur-Based Synthesis Techniques (3 papers),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(2 papers) and Chemical Synthesis and Analysis (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Organic Chemistry (390 citations), Inorganic Chemistry (116 citations) and Pharmaceutical Science (33 citations). Nils J. Flodén has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Switzerland. Frequent co-authors include Matthew J. Gaunt, Roopender Kumar, William G. Whitehurst, Yongjoon Kim, Aaron Trowbridge, Darren Willcox, Matthew Burns, Manuel Nappi, Adriano Bauer and James I. Murray. Their work appears in journals such as Nature,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Angewandte Chemie International Edition.
